Chapter 30 Fireworks Fade Easily
By the end of dinner, all the dishes on the stone table were gone.
The shells of garlic oysters were piled up on the corner of the table, the bright red lobster shells were stacked in the empty box, and the braised abalone and pork belly had been completely consumed.
The same applies to the three servings of sea cucumber rice.
"That feels good." The old man pushed the bowl onto the table, leaned back in his chair, patted his belly, and showed a satisfied look on his face, as if he had just won a battle.
Cheng Che had also eaten his fill. He leaned back in his chair and took a sip of cola.
Tian Xiwei had long since put down her chopsticks and was staring blankly at the light bulb in the yard, while several moths fluttered their wings around the light.
No one spoke, and a rather quiet atmosphere descended upon the courtyard.
[After a satisfying meal, lying around with friends in the sea breeze—that's probably the happiest moment of life.]
[This is wonderful! Seeing seaweed-roofed houses and eating sea cucumber rice—this is the best part of this variety show.]
[Xiaotian, stop spacing out and get moving! You can't just lie around like me after you've eaten!]
How did you know I was watching while lying down?
Then Tian Xiwei suddenly sat up straight.
"Hey!" She turned to look at Cheng Che, her eyes lighting up immediately, "You haven't even played the erhu yet!"
Upon hearing this, the old man sprang to his senses, instantly reviving from his "lying-down" state. He straightened his back, clapped his hands, and exclaimed, "Yes, yes, yes!"
"I was busy eating just now, and you almost got away with it!"
As he spoke, he stood up, picked up the erhu that was placed to the side, and handed it to Cheng Che with both hands, his expression solemn, as if he were passing on a torch.
"Come on, let me see the level of a professional."
Cheng Che raised his hand: "Do I have the right to refuse?"
"No!" the old man and Xiao Tian said in unison.
"Oh, okay," Cheng Che said nonchalantly. He had only asked the question and hadn't intended to refuse. "So, is there anything you'd like to hear?"
The old man shook his head, looked at Tian Xiwei, and gestured for her to request a song.
Tian Xiwei thought for a moment and said, "I'll play something you're good at, either a pure erhu piece or a modern song, either is fine."
"It would be even better if I could sing!" she chuckled, clearly having a plan in mind.
[My wife is so smart!]
I really want to hear it! I'm so curious about what Cheng Che's singing and playing is like!
To be fair, people who can play musical instruments are probably all pretty good singers, right?
"Alright then." Cheng Che took the erhu from the old man, weighed it in his hand, and picked up the bow.
Tian Xiwei sat up straight, resting her chin on her hands, her eyes filled with anticipation.
The old man leaned back in his chair, looking like he was saying, "Please begin your performance."
What should I play...? Cheng Che rested the erhu on his lap and pondered in his mind.
He suddenly remembered what the old lady had said that afternoon, and a song from a past life immediately came to mind—
A song that is different from the old man's story, but also subtly similar in many ways.
Hmm... this can be considered the first step in helping the original owner realize their dream.
Cheng Che tuned the strings and tried a few notes.
Then he raised his bow and lowered it.
The piano music began, unhurried and gentle, the prelude as light as the evening sea breeze, carrying a thin layer of bittersweetness.
After the prelude began, Cheng Che spoke.
"The sounds of prosperity fade into the silence of the monastery, leaving behind only the sorrow of the world."
The voice wasn't loud, but it was steady, with a slightly hoarse quality.
"Dreams are cold, a lifetime of wandering, how many debts of love remain?"
Tian Xiwei slowly lowered her hand that was supporting her chin.
She looked at Cheng Che, who was looking down, his profile appearing soft in the dim light.
His gaze wasn't on anyone, but only on his fingertips and the strings.
"If you agree, then I will wait in vain, for life and death."
"Waiting endlessly, round and round, the rings of time..."
The old man leaned back in his chair, still with his legs crossed, but his feet were no longer swinging.
"The pagoda, how many stories are broken? Whose soul is broken?"
"Pain rushes straight ahead, a flickering lamp, a collapsed mountain gate."

"Let me wait a little longer, history will turn around."
"Waiting for the wine to become fragrant, waiting for you to play a tune on the guzheng."
As the music began, Cheng Che's voice rose slightly.
"The rain falls in torrents, and the grass and trees grow deep in my old hometown."
I've heard that you've always been alone.
"The mottled city gate is covered with old tree roots."
"What echoes on the stone slab is... wait..."
Tian Xiwei took a deep breath.
She recognized the song; it was Cheng Che singing about Grandpa Xie's story.
The stories are not the same, yet they seem to be the same story.
"The rain falls in torrents, and the grass and trees grow deep in my old hometown."
"I have heard that you are still guarding the lonely city."
"The sound of shepherd's flutes from the outskirts of the city falls on that wild village."
"Fate brought us together, and that's how we..."

The bow left the strings, and Cheng Che's singing slowly faded away.
The echoes lingered in the courtyard until they completely disappeared.
No one spoke in the courtyard.
A few moths were still fluttering their wings around the light bulb, and the sound of distant waves could be heard faintly, one after another.
Tian Xiwei rubbed her slightly reddened eyes without making a sound.
The old man was facing away from the light, wearing sunglasses, so his facial expression was not very clear.
After a long silence, he sighed: "Do you all know?"
Cheng Che and Tian Xiwei exchanged a glance and nodded.
"Sigh." The old man shook his head. "I wasn't planning to tell you, but I don't know who leaked the news."
"Well, maybe some things just can't be hidden." The old man looked up at the sky at a 45-degree angle, his tone wistful. "After all... I'm just that kind of melancholic man."
Cheng Che and Tian Xiwei: "..."
As the old man spoke, he smoothly pulled something out of his pocket—a cell phone.
Cheng Che could see the fruit icon on the back of the phone, and judging from the model number, it seemed to be a 17 Pro Max...
Sir, you're still too authoritative...
"What was the name of that song just now?" the old man asked without looking up.
"Fireworks Fade Easily," Cheng Che said.
"Oh." The old man nodded, his fingers flying across the phone screen.
After a while, the old man looked up at Cheng Che: "I can't find it. Are you sure it's this name?"
"It's normal that we can't find it," Cheng Che said calmly.
Are you kidding me? If you can find this song, sir, it's very likely a horror story.
The old man paused for a moment, put down his phone, stared at Cheng Che for two seconds, and raised an eyebrow.
Tian Xiwei also vaguely realized something and looked at Cheng Che with a surprised expression.
"This song...you didn't write it yourself, did you?" Grandpa Xie asked.
"You can interpret it that way if you want," Cheng Che said without batting an eye.
